PHASE I — TARGETING BY TAX & LABEL (1850–1855)
📊 What happened
- California’s Foreign Miners’ License Tax (1850):
- $20 per month (later modified)
- Targeted primarily Chinese and Latin American miners
- For many miners, this tax exceeded their monthly earnings
- Enforcement was selective and violent
📉 Impact
- Thousands of Chinese miners were forced out of mining
- Many shifted into railroad, agriculture, laundry, and service labor

PHASE II — LEGAL INVISIBILITY (1854–1870)
📊 Key ruling
- People v. Hall (1854)
- Chinese witnesses barred from testifying against whites
- Effectively legalized violence without accountability
📉 Impact
- Assault, theft, and murder against Chinese workers went unprosecuted
- Victims had no legal standing
- Silence became enforced by law

PHASE V — FEDERAL EXCLUSION (1882)
📜 Chinese Exclusion Act
- First U.S. law banning immigration by race/nationality
- Suspended Chinese immigration
- Denied naturalization
- Required registration and proof of legal status
📉 Impact
- Families separated for generations
- Communities aged and shrank
- Population declined not by choice, but by policy

PHASE I — FLOOD AS RESET (THE GREAT FLOOD OF 1861–1862)
📊 What happened
- One of the largest floods in U.S. history
- Rain for ~45 days
- Central Valley became an inland sea (300+ miles long, up to 20 miles wide)
- Entire towns submerged or abandoned
- Sacramento temporarily moved its government operations
📉 What followed
- Cities raised street levels
- Lower floors sealed and forgotten
- New foundations built over old ones
- Ownership consolidated as displaced people lost claims

PHASE IV — UNDERGROUND CITIES (BURIAL)
📊 Documented reality
- San Francisco and Sacramento raised street grades 10–15 feet
- Former storefronts, sidewalks, and entrances buried
- Tunnels, vaults, and basements sealed
